For example, this home has a front parlor and a formal dining room. There are delightfully charming vintage details like a Cold cupboard in the pantry, an Ironing Board cupboard in the kitchen, and a Built-in hutch with carved details in the kitchen. There’s plenty of storage with an unfinished basement and attic, not to mention the ample closets in nearly every room.
The classic character of this home has been thoughtfully updated by the sellers with modern amenities like central gas forced-air heat (ready & wired for air conditioning), on-demand hot water heater, drip irrigation, custom wood window blinds, and tasteful interior paint colors.
French doors open from the family room out to the back patio complete with stone pavers, built in BBQ, and a hot tub. There are gated and fenced areas for little ones or pets. The mature landscaping includes natives, camellias and fruit trees: (peach & plum), blueberries, plus Raised Garden Beds for growing vegetables. Just on the other side of the patio is the updated Garage/Carriage House...which they worked to restore all the way to the point where it makes a comfortable home office!
The sale includes *2* quiet street-to-street parcels totalling .4 Acres with All Day Sun. If you have been looking at property around the Santa Cruz Mountains, you know just how rare this is! The second parcel (designated vacant) backs to Manzanita Avenue, giving the property an amazing wide open space feeling - ideal for star gazing - especially with the fire pit.
The 1920’s era cottage is “grandfathered”, and the Amazing, Quiet, Courteous, On-Time Paying 6 Year Tenants want to stay… Property qualifies for multi-unit metering with PG&E, so rates are lower.
